The simulated BCS standings are back for Week 2 and there was a lot of movement after one week. Even though Boise State lost to Michigan State they only fell four spots from Week 1and are sitting solid at No. 22.
The Nevada Wolf Pack made the list due to getting some votes in the coaches poll, but they are at the bottom at No. 45 and are not rated by any of the early computers that have published their results for the week. That could change if they get past South Florida on Saturday afternoon.
The Big East play a key roll in determining how highly ranked a Mountain West team needs to be to earn a BCS bid. Right now the Louisville Cardinal s are the highest rated Big East team, but they are all the way down at No. 27. That will definitely help the Mountain west because all they have to be at this very early point is No. 16 and ahead of a Big East team.
At this very early point, Boise State still has a shot at the BCS, but as the season progresses they will need help if they want to make a move. Also, if Nevada wins on Saturday they should shoot up these rankings and possibly be near the top 25 since they should be ranked int he human polls, but I assume too much, so who really knows.
